Needham & Company LLC reissued their buy rating on shares of Tempus AI (NASDAQ:TEM – Free Report) in a research note released on Monday morning, Marketbeat reports. Needham & Company LLC currently has a $75.00 price objective on the stock.
Other equities analysts also recently issued research reports about the stock. Jefferies Financial Group began coverage on shares of Tempus AI in a report on Monday, April 13th. They set an “underperform” rating and a $35.00 price objective on the stock. Wolfe Research started coverage on shares of Tempus AI in a research report on Tuesday, June 2nd. They set a “peer perform” rating on the stock. TD Cowen reissued a “buy” rating on shares of Tempus AI in a research report on Wednesday, July 15th. BTIG Research restated a “buy” rating and set a $80.00 price target on shares of Tempus AI in a research note on Monday, June 1st. Finally, HC Wainwright decreased their price target on shares of Tempus AI from $95.00 to $64.00 and set a “buy” rating for the company in a report on Monday, May 11th. Nine investment analysts have rated the stock with a Buy rating, five have given a Hold rating and two have assigned a Sell rating to the company’s stock. According to data from MarketBeat, the stock presently has a consensus rating of “Hold” and an average target price of $68.92.

Tempus AI Stock Down 4.1%
Tempus AI (NASDAQ:TEM – Get Free Report) last announced its earnings results on Tuesday, May 5th. The company reported ($0.13) earnings per share (EPS) for the quarter, beating the consensus estimate of ($0.21) by $0.08. The company had revenue of $348.12 million for the quarter, compared to analyst estimates of $345.44 million. Tempus AI had a negative return on equity of 53.83% and a negative net margin of 22.20%.The firm’s quarterly revenue was up 36.1% compared to the same quarter last year. During the same period in the prior year, the company posted ($0.24) EPS. Equities research analysts forecast that Tempus AI will post -1.35 EPS for the current fiscal year.
Insider Activity
In related news, Director Jennifer A. Doudna sold 2,673 shares of the company’s stock in a transaction that occurred on Thursday, June 25th. The stock was sold at an average price of $55.00, for a total value of $147,015.00. Following the sale, the director owned 25,942 shares in the company, valued at $1,426,810. This represents a 9.34% decrease in their ownership of the stock. The sale was disclosed in a filing with the Securities & Exchange Commission, which is available at this hyperlink. The transaction was executed under a pre-arranged Rule 10b5-1 trading plan. Also, CEO Eric P. Lefkofsky sold 166,250 shares of the stock in a transaction that occurred on Monday, June 29th. The stock was sold at an average price of $57.48, for a total transaction of $9,556,050.00. Following the completion of the transaction, the chief executive officer owned 8,775,283 shares in the company, valued at approximately $504,403,266.84. This trade represents a 1.86% decrease in their position. The SEC filing for this sale provides additional information. The transaction was executed under a pre-arranged Rule 10b5-1 trading plan. Over the last three months, insiders have sold 616,043 shares of company stock valued at $31,748,593. 24.26% of the stock is owned by insiders.

Tempus AI Company Profile
Tempus is a technology-driven healthcare company that applies artificial intelligence and machine learning to clinical and molecular data in order to advance precision medicine. Its primary focus lies in oncology, where the company offers comprehensive genomic profiling, digital pathology services and data-driven insights to inform personalized cancer care. By integrating DNA and RNA sequencing with structured clinical information, Tempus enables clinicians and researchers to identify targeted treatment options for patients based on the genetic characteristics of their tumors.
The company’s core offering centers on a scalable, cloud-based analytics platform that aggregates vast amounts of molecular and clinical data.
